It would be a great quality-of-life improvement to have a filter option within the content list that uses the same category system as the mod search feature. This would be incredibly helpful when tweaking modpacks and would also streamline collaboration with others by making it easier to organize and manage specific types of mods. For instance, swapping out client-side mods like replacing JEI with REI due to personal preference would become much more straightforward.
